Ending 99 years of trading Woolworths has started closing its more than 800 branches across the UK, leaving about 27,000 employees looking for a new job, and about £300million of debts.

An iconic general store, nearly every living Britain will have some fond memories of this shopping giant which had been entrenched in the social order - but it's over for this seemingly stalwart member of the high street, a victim of current trading conditions and the credit crunch.
